Ethereum Surges Past $2,500 Amid Record Withdrawals and ETF Inflows
In recent days, Ethereum (ETH) has staged a notable breakout, ascending from the $2,000 mark to $2,500 in under a week.
This sharp rally is backed by strong on-chain accumulation signals, shrinking exchange balances, and an influx of investor confidence that has found its way — in no small part — into Ethereum-based exchange-traded funds (ETFs).

Exchange Outflows Signal Accumulation
Ethereums recent rise is backed by a considerable withdrawal of ETH from centralized exchanges. In just the last week, around $1.2 billion worth of ETH has vacated those trading floors, resulting in a net outflow of -971.89 million. This is not an isolated incident but rather part of a sustained move of funds out of exchanges and into the hands of the private wallet holders. More and more, it seems, a substantial number of ETH holders are opting to keep their assets well away from any centralized services.

Since early May, this behavior has sped up and now stands as one of the most vigorous exchange outflow trends for Ethereum that we have seen in several months. While some outflows caused by traders on the move or by large overhauls of custody solutions (that, for security reasons, necessitate changing the way assets are stored) can undermine the Ethereum price, we believe that these latest outflows—caused by a combination of node operators and deFi users—are more likely to result in price appreciation.
The present change in ETHs exchange dynamics reflects the same pattern as seen during the previous bull cycles. In those cycles, the reserves of ETH on exchanges had been declining. This decline in exchange reserves, in both cases, acted as the supply shortage indicator that was leading us to the path of the price increase.
Spot Ethereum ETFs See Consistent Inflows
Besides the on-chain accumulation trend, Ethereum has also received a boost from growing institutional interest. On May 13, Ethereum-focused spot ETFs registered a total net inflow of $13.37 million across all nine active funds—with not a single fund reporting net outflows. This situation marks an apparent contrast to what was happening in the Bitcoin ETF market on the same day when it was reporting net outflows.

The consistent inflows into ETH ETFs reflect a strong investor demand for vehicles of regulated nature that can deliver exposure to Ethereum. These Ethereum ETF investors might not be viewing the asset as mere speculation but rather as an integral enabler of DeFi and something the investment community can build on.
A lack of outflows strengthens the notion that these ETF investors are in for the long haul, which means less sell-side liquidity in the spot market.
